Understanding the Development of the Fetal Heart
The development of the heart is one of the most complex processes in embryology. Remarkably, the heart begins to form shortly after conception and is one of the first organs to become functional. By the fifth or sixth week of gestation, the heart tube begins to beat. Initially, this movement is a simple pulsation, but as the cardiac structure evolves into its four-chambered form, the rhythm becomes more distinct and measurable.
During the first trimester, monitoring the neonatal heart beat is essential for confirming a viable pregnancy. Early ultrasound examinations typically focus on the presence of this rhythmic activity. If a heartbeat is detected at the appropriate stage, the likelihood of a healthy, progressing pregnancy increases significantly. As the fetus grows, the heart rate undergoes natural variations, reflecting the maturation of the autonomic nervous system.
Normal Ranges and Variations
Expectant parents are often surprised by how fast a baby’s heart beats compared to an adult’s. While a typical resting adult heart rate sits between 60 and 100 beats per minute (BPM), the neonatal heart beat is significantly faster. In the early stages, the heart rate may start around 100 to 120 BPM, accelerating to approximately 160 to 180 BPM by mid-pregnancy, before stabilizing as the delivery date approaches.
Several factors can influence these readings during a routine checkup:
- Fetal Movement: Just like adults, a baby’s heart rate increases when they are active or kicking.
- Gestational Age: The heart rate naturally peaks and then settles into a stable range as the fetus reaches full term.
- Maternal Health: Factors such as maternal stress, hydration, and medication can indirectly affect the fetal heart rhythm.
- Sleeping Patterns: Fetal heart rates often decrease when the baby is in a quiet sleep state.
⚠️ Note: If a healthcare provider mentions an irregular heart rate, it does not always indicate a problem. Fetal heart rhythms are dynamic, and practitioners often perform follow-up tests to ensure the variation is within a normal physiological range.
Methods of Monitoring the Heart Rate
Medical technology has evolved to provide various ways to track the neonatal heart beat throughout the course of pregnancy. Each method serves a specific purpose depending on the stage of gestation and the clinical setting.
| Monitoring Method | Typical Usage Time | Primary Purpose |
|---|---|---|
| Transvaginal Ultrasound | 6–10 weeks | Early confirmation of pregnancy and viability. |
| Doppler Fetal Monitor | 12+ weeks | Routine prenatal visits to hear the heartbeat. |
| Electronic Fetal Monitor (EFM) | Late 3rd trimester/Labor | Continuous observation of fetal well-being. |
The Doppler device is perhaps the most iconic tool used in prenatal care. By utilizing ultrasound waves, it converts the mechanical movement of the heart valves into audible sound, allowing both the clinician and the parents to listen to the neonatal heart beat. This non-invasive procedure is a staple of prenatal checkups, providing reassurance that the baby is responding well to the environment.
What to Expect During Routine Checkups
At every prenatal visit, your healthcare provider will likely attempt to locate the fetal heart rate. It is important to remember that there are times when it might be difficult to hear the heart rate immediately, which can cause undue stress. This can happen due to the baby’s position, the thickness of the maternal abdominal wall, or the location of the placenta. Patience is key, and practitioners are highly skilled at repositioning the probe to capture that distinct sound.
When the heart rate is successfully captured, the physician assesses for "variability." A healthy heart rate is not perfectly monotonous; it fluctuates slightly, which is a sign that the baby’s nervous system is developing correctly and reacting to its environment. Consistent, healthy variability is a hallmark of a robust neonatal heart beat.
💡 Note: Avoid relying on at-home consumer Doppler devices as a substitute for professional medical care. These tools can sometimes be difficult to interpret, leading to unnecessary anxiety if you cannot find the heart rate or if you misidentify other sounds like the maternal pulse.
Clinical Significance in Later Pregnancy
As the pregnancy progresses toward the third trimester, monitoring becomes more critical, particularly during the labor and delivery phase. During labor, the neonatal heart beat is monitored closely to ensure the baby is tolerating the physical stress of contractions. Modern technology, such as cardiotocography (CTG), allows for a detailed trace of the heart rate against uterine activity.
These monitors help doctors distinguish between benign fluctuations and signs that the baby may need extra oxygen or intervention. This constant surveillance provides a safety net, ensuring that medical teams can act promptly if the heart rate patterns indicate any distress.
